The three main types of magma are basaltic magma, andesitic magma, and rhyolitic magma. They are classified according to their mineral composition. Basaltic magma is composed of SiO2 45-55 wt%, high in Fe, Mg, Ca, low in K, Na. Andesitic magma is composed of SiO2 55-65 wt%, intermediate. in Fe, Mg, Ca, Na, K. Rhyolitic magma is composed of SiO2 65-75%, low in Fe, Mg, Ca, high in K, Na.

There are different types of magma found in volcanic eruptions because they have varying compositions of minerals and gases, which are influenced by factors like the depth of the magma source, temperature, and the presence of water and other substances. These variations lead to different types of volcanic eruptions with varying levels of explosiveness and lava flow.

Most viscous Felsic magma i.e. rhyolite Intermediate magma i.e. andersite Mafic magma i.e. Basalt Ultramafic magma i.e. Komatiite Least viscous
